Step by Step Overview on How to Install a Garage Door
Garage doors are more complicated to install than most people realize. Here is a simplified version of the process as performed by experts.
1. Old Door Removal
Old doors are removed, along with their tracks, springs, and other hardware. Removal of old components needs to be done gingerly, as old springs may still retain tension.
2. Opening Preparation
The old frame and structure is inspected for cracks, misalignment, and other learning stability issues before the new system is installed.
3. Tracks Adjustment
The vertical and horizontal tracks are installed and evenly leveled, so as to avoid potential problems with uneven motion and noise in the future.
4. Panel Installation
Panels are stacked and, one by one, fully secured.
5. Springs and Cables Installation
Overhead doors will need their type of torsion springs and extensions installed, along with safety cables. This is a tricky step, and requires a good safety setup.
6. Garage Door Opener Install
The motor unit is installed with the rest of the systems— rail, safety sensors, and remote—and the systems are tested to ensure they work properly.
7. Door Adjustment
The door, after being worked on, is adjusted as required to ensure it opens and closes freely, with no noise. The safety sensors are tested and the door is fully inspected to ensure there are no safety issues.

Common Exterior Door Types in California
- Steel Doors – the most secure and cheapest option
- Fiberglass Doors – the most durable and energy-efficient option
- Wood Doors – the most traditional style, but also require care and finishing
- Glass Patio Doors – provide a modern look and allow natural light in
- Security Doors – the most reinforced style and resistant to tampering
- Depending on your home style and security needs, each type has different advantages.

Advice to Extend the Life of your Doors
To ensure the long-term preservation of your doors, the following tips can help doors work without problems for years to come:
- Apply lubricant to moving elements periodically.
- Make sure to tighten screws that malfunction.
- Debris can be removed when cleaning the tracks.
- Make sure to verify that the indicators are functioning properly.
- As required, varnish or repaint the outer doors.
- Check the weather stripping once per year.
Completing these simple actions can keep everything functioning properly without major complications and running at safe conditions.
